Hello
I have one problem with nx 7.5.
In  my video card I turned mode SLI.
On the desktop appeared two vertical line and text SLI. I want to off this line and text. Is it  possible?  
Is mode SLI supported?
 

RE: Mode SLI Nx7.5

If you're talking about the 'Scalable Link Interface' mode, it's highly likely that NX does NOT support this as I believe this was developed primary for gaming systems.

That being said, I'll check with our hardware people and see what they have to say about this.

RE: Mode SLI Nx7.5

I just checked with our graphics/display group and even if there were no problems running NX in the NVIDA SLI mode, there would be nothing to gain since NX is NOT really limited by the capacity of the graphics card, at least not with respect to what this SLI mode was designed to do.  This was done to support applications where the majority of processing is being done with respect to the graphics objects.  That's NOT where NX spends most of its time.

And for the record, while we are aware of what the SLI mode was designed for and we work very closely with the NVIDA people certifying and testing their hardware/firmware/software with NX and optimizing NX so as to take maximum advantage of the graphics sub-systems, due to the situation I outlined above, there are no plans at this time to test and/or certify SLI capable configurations, which means that if you enable it, you're on your own!
